Episode Synopsis

This week, we very excitedly welcome Karen Richel to the show as we continue our Career Series. Karen is a University of Idaho Extension Associate Professor and the Family Finance Extension educator for ten north Idaho counties. In her work, Karen caters to every age and socioeconomic group with one-on-one financial counseling/coaching sessions, classes, workshops, and simulations. In the third episode of our Real Money, Real Experts career series, Karen shares how an unexpected “pause” in her life led to a more meaningful life and career. As an avid mentor, Karen offers valuable – and unique – advice, on how being an “octopus” can set you up for career success. Regardless of your career path, she is a wealth of knowledge and resources, making this an episode that'll leave you uplifted.
